TWAIN, MARK. In Ye Closet of Ye Virgin Queene A. D. 1601. Printed at ye citie of brotherly love. Not to be sold. A Tudor Conversazione. By ye Social Fireside, In ye yeare of our Lord's Grace MDCI. A. Porno Grapho, Editor. Copper-plate etchings by J. P. Nuyttens; initial letters illuminated (in reverse) on gold backgrounds. 4to, pigskin with five raised spine bands, title in gold, blind embossed fillets bordering covers, gilt-embossed Tudor crowns in corners, blue medallion with arms and crown in center of covers, inner dentelles similarly repeat the rule and crown design, watered silk endpapers, slight rubbing at head of spine. Printed on Japan vellum. [Chicago]: Privately printed for the Flatulence Society, [1939]

number 150 of 150 copies. Not included in the Franklin J. Meine bibliography of editions of this work. There was a similar work with etchings by Nuyttens and a similar imprint, but printed in Pittsburgh 1916.
